Hassan YussuffSecretary-Treasurer, Canadian Labour Congress

Hassan Yussuff was first elected Canadian Labour Congress Secretary-Treasurer in 2002. He’s now serving his 2nd three-year term in this position, the second highest leadership position in Canadian labour.

Brother Yussuff’s CLC portfolio includes political action, human rights and anti-racism, free trade and immigration and refugees issues. He is also responsible for labour councils and sits on the Labour Commission for revision of the employment standards rules and of the health and safety provisions of the Canada Labour Code.

Brother Yussuff first became active in the labour movement as a young worker at CanCar in Toronto. By 1988, he had been appointed a National Representative in the CAW organizing department. From there, he moved to the CAW’s service department and became responsible for negotiating collective agreements in the greater Toronto area. In 1995, Brother Yussuff was appointed Director of the CAW Human Rights Department.

He is also a Vice-President of ORIT, the American hemispheric organization of the International Confederation of Free Trade Unions.
